268th Urs of Baba Bulleh Shah in Kasur, three-day spiritual gatherings and public holiday

Kasur: The 268th Urs celebrations of Sufi poet Baba Bulleh Shah are starting from August 22 in Kasur district and will continue till August 24. The district administration has paid special attention to security and administrative aspects to provide a peaceful and comfortable environment to the pilgrims. During this time, Mahafil-e-Sama, Qawwali and special prayers will continue, while banquets and other facilities have also been made for the people visiting the court.

A public holiday has also been declared in Kasur on Saturday, August 23, on the occasion of the Urs so that the people can participate with full devotion.
